MASTER PROMPT — HIDDEN NATURE & TRAVEL REELS (AI VIDEO PRODUCTION SYSTEM)
Paste this entire block into any AI chatbot (ChatGPT, Gemini, Claude, etc). Do not skip any section. Follow every rule exactly.
ROLE
You are an expert Cinematic AI Video Prompt Engineer specializing in hyper-realistic nature and travel documentary content for platforms like Veo 3, Kling AI, Runway Gen-3, Pika, MidJourney, and Leonardo AI. You produce paste-ready prompts for 9:16 vertical short-form video (TikTok, Reels, Shorts). You never use markdown, headers, bold text, asterisks, or tables in your output. Everything you output is plain text, ready to copy and paste directly into another AI tool.
LOCKED STYLE BIBLE (applies to every location, every shot, every time — never change these)
Visual style: hyper-realistic cinematic travel documentary, National Geographic plus Netflix Travel Documentary aesthetic, ultra cinematic
Lighting: golden sunlight breaking through clouds, soft morning mist, volumetric sunlight, realistic HDR lighting, natural water reflections
Atmosphere: peaceful, magical, untouched, dreamy, awe-inspiring, relaxing
Motion elements: birds flying naturally, gentle wind moving trees and grass, flowing water, drifting mist, natural physics throughout
Human element: include one or two adult people (one male, one female, shown separately or together depending on shot) swimming and enjoying the water naturally — realistic swimming strokes, floating, wading, or emerging from the water, natural joyful expressions, modest and appropriate swimwear, no close-up or suggestive framing, shown at a respectful mid-to-wide distance as part of the landscape rather than as the main subject
Content compliance (Google Flow / Veo policy): all people depicted must be clearly adult, fictional, and generic — never a real named person or public figure; no nudity, no suggestive poses, no close-up body focus; swimwear must be modest and non-revealing; footage must be safe-for-work, family-appropriate, and suitable for general audiences; do not depict risky or dangerous water behavior
Color grading: rich natural tones, realistic saturation, cinematic contrast, no oversaturation
Camera language (rotate across shots, never repeat the same movement twice in one package): FPV drone fly-through, slow cinematic orbit, top-down aerial reveal, push-in shot, pull-back reveal, smooth gimbal glide, water/river tracking shot, ultra-wide landscape reveal, low-altitude flyover, parallax dolly move
Technical settings (always include, unchanged): 9:16 vertical, 4K Ultra HD, 60 FPS, HDR, ultra realistic textures, cinematic depth of field, professional color grading
Negative constraints (always include): no text overlay, no logo, no watermark, no subtitles, no cartoon or animated look, no distorted anatomy, no flickering, no unnatural motion artifacts
Audio direction: natural ambient sound only — waterfalls, wind, birdsong, distant village or forest ambience, no music unless requested, no voiceover unless requested
LOCATION IDENTITY LOCK (critical — prevents drift across the 8-10 shots in one package)
Once a location is selected, immediately define a fixed Location Identity Block before writing any shots. This block must stay 100 percent identical across every single shot prompt in that package:
Exact location name and geographic character (terrain type, vegetation, water features, structures)
Fixed time of day and light direction for the whole sequence
Fixed color palette (2 to 4 dominant colors)
Fixed weather and atmospheric condition
Any recurring landmark, structure, or natural feature that must appear consistently (e.g. same waterfall, same temple, same terrace pattern)
Every one of the shot prompts you generate (5 shots maximum) must restate this Location Identity Block in condensed form at the start of the shot description, so the visual identity never shifts between shots even though the camera angle changes. If people appear in a shot, their appearance (skin tone, hair, swimwear color/style, approximate age) must also stay consistent across every shot they appear in.
STEP 1 — GENERATE THE MENU
Generate 10 different hidden, lesser-known, breathtaking natural or cultural travel locations from anywhere in the world (waterfalls, rice terraces, hidden temples, sea caves, cliffside villages, glacial lakes, bioluminescent bays, canyon rivers, cloud forests, desert oases, floating markets, ice caves, etc). Each time this prompt is run, generate a completely fresh, different set of 10 — never repeat a previous list, and pull from a wide global spread (Asia, South America, Africa, Europe, Oceania, Central America) rather than defaulting to the same few countries.
For each of the 10, give only:
number, location name, one-line hook (max 12 words) describing what makes it visually stunning
Present it as a clean numbered plain text list, 1 through 10. End the list with this exact line:
Reply with a number 1-10 to generate the full video production package for that location.
STEP 2 — WAIT
Do not generate anything else. Stop and wait for the user to reply with a number.
STEP 3 — FULL PRODUCTION PACKAGE (only after user selects a number)
Once the user selects a number, output the following, in plain text, no markdown:
Title — a short viral-style video title
Location Identity Block — as defined above, locked and fixed
Master Scene Description — a 4-6 sentence cinematic overview of the full location combining all key visual elements
Up to 5 individual shot prompts (5 maximum, fewer is fine if the location doesn't need more), each one a complete standalone paste-ready prompt containing: condensed Location Identity Block, camera movement (rotating through the locked camera language list, no repeats), specific action happening in frame including the swimmers where relevant, lighting state, mood word
Technical Settings block — restate the locked technical settings exactly as defined above
Negative Prompt block — restate the locked negative constraints exactly as defined above, plus the content compliance line restated exactly as defined above
Audio Design — 1-2 lines describing the natural ambient soundscape for this specific location
Caption and Hashtag Suggestions — 1 short caption plus 8-10 relevant hashtags for the platform
After delivering the package, end with this exact line:
Type "menu" for a new set of 10 locations, or type another number 1-10 to generate a different package from the current list.
FORMATTING RULES (apply to all output, always)
No markdown symbols (no asterisks, no hashtags used as headers, no bold, no tables)
No explanations, no commentary, no meta-talk about being an AI
Plain text only, structured with clear line breaks
Every shot prompt must be complete and standalone enough to paste directly into a video generation tool on its own

Describing Lighting and Atmospheric Conditions

The mood of your video is often dictated by the light you choose to describe. Using terms like golden hour glow, soft diffused sunlight, or dramatic storm clouds helps the AI understand the exact visual tone you desire. You should also specify atmospheric elements like morning mist, heavy fog, or crisp, clear mountain air to add depth to your scenes.

These details act as instructions for the AI to render realistic textures and shadows. By focusing on how light interacts with the environment, you ensure that your footage feels alive and immersive. Consistent lighting descriptions are essential for maintaining a cohesive look throughout your entire project.

Incorporating Geographic Specificity

Grounding your visuals in reality is vital for authentic travel video creation. Instead of asking for a generic forest, specify the region, such as the mossy temperate rainforests of the Pacific Northwest or the rugged, arid cliffs of the Mediterranean coast. This level of detail helps the AI generate landscapes that feel geographically accurate and believable.

When you provide specific geographic context, you avoid the common pitfall of creating generic, uninspired environments. Using nature landscape prompts that include regional markers allows your audience to connect more deeply with the scenery. The following table illustrates how specific descriptors change the output of your AI model.

Environment TypeLighting StyleGeographic FocusVisual Outcome
Alpine ValleyEarly morning mistSwiss AlpsSharp, jagged peaks
Coastal BeachGolden hour sunsetBig Sur, CaliforniaWarm, hazy horizons
Tropical JungleDappled sunlightAmazon BasinLush, dense greenery

Simulating Flora and Fauna Movement

The most challenging aspect of AI video is often the organic motion of living things. To achieve a natural look, you must describe the subtle sway of grass in the wind or the rhythmic breathing of an animal. Dynamic movement prevents your footage from appearing static or robotic.

When crafting your prompts, include specific verbs that dictate how objects interact with their environment. For example, describe leaves as “gently fluttering” rather than just moving. This level of detail helps the model understand the physics of the scene.

Capturing Micro-Details in Landscapes

Great nature landscape prompts should always account for the small, tactile elements that define a location. Think about the rough surface of tree bark, the dampness of moss on a rock, or the intricate ripples on a pond’s surface. These micro-details provide the depth necessary for a truly lifelike experience.

Focusing on lighting is essential when highlighting these textures. Soft, directional light can emphasize the grain of a stone or the translucency of a petal. By layering these specific visual cues into your workflow, you ensure that your final output stands out as high-quality content. Using precise nature landscape prompts will ultimately bridge the gap between digital generation and reality.

Simulating Drone Cinematography

One of the most effective ways to capture a grand perspective is through drone footage simulation. You can prompt your AI model to generate sweeping aerial shots that mimic the flight path of a professional pilot. This approach allows you to showcase vast mountain ranges or sprawling coastlines from a bird’s-eye view.

When using these AI cinematography techniques, focus on describing the altitude and the speed of the camera movement. A slow, steady ascent often provides a more majestic feel than a rapid, jerky motion. This creates a polished look that keeps viewers engaged with your travel narrative.

Implementing Smooth Panning and Tracking Shots

Panning and tracking shots are essential for guiding the viewer’s eye through a complex environment. A smooth pan allows the audience to scan a horizon, while a tracking shot follows a specific subject or path through a forest or city street. These movements add a dynamic layer to your storytelling.

To achieve the best results, ensure your prompts specify a consistent speed and direction for the camera. By mastering these AI cinematography techniques, you can replicate the fluid motion of a professional gimbal. Incorporating high-quality drone footage simulation alongside these tracking shots will elevate your content to a professional standard that stands out in any travel collection.

Establishing Mood Through Color Palettes

The choice of a color palette acts as the emotional foundation for your travel narrative. Warm, golden tones often evoke feelings of nostalgia and comfort, making them perfect for sun-drenched landscapes or desert scenes. Conversely, cooler blue and teal tones can emphasize the majesty of icy peaks or the mystery of deep forests.

When you use AI tools to generate your base footage, consider the final mood you want to achieve. You can apply specific color filters that highlight the natural beauty of your subjects. This approach to cinematic color grading ensures that every frame feels intentional and emotionally resonant.

Maintaining Consistency Across Video Clips

A common challenge in travel videography is ensuring that multiple clips look like they belong in the same film. You should aim to balance your exposure and white balance across all segments to avoid jarring transitions. Using a master color grade or a consistent LUT (Look-Up Table) helps unify your project, creating a seamless flow from start to finish.

Consistency is the hallmark of professional editing. By applying similar adjustments to your highlights and shadows, you create a signature look that keeps the audience engaged. The following table outlines how different environments benefit from specific color adjustments to maintain a professional standard.

EnvironmentPrimary ToneKey Adjustment
Tropical BeachVibrant/WarmBoost Saturation
Mountain RangeCool/DesaturatedLower Warmth
Urban StreetsHigh ContrastDeepen Shadows
Forest/JungleDeep GreenShift Hue/Tint

Fixing Artifacts and Glitches

When working with AI cinematography techniques, you may encounter visual noise or flickering known as AI video artifacts. These glitches often appear in areas with high detail, such as flowing water or dense foliage. To minimize these, try reducing the motion intensity in your prompt or adjusting the seed value to generate a more stable frame.

If you notice persistent flickering, consider using post-processing software to stabilize the footage. Applying a light temporal denoiser can often smooth out jittery pixels without sacrificing overall quality. Always check your frame-by-frame output to catch these errors early in the rendering process.

Refining Unrealistic Motion Patterns

Achieving realistic nature textures requires more than just a good prompt; it demands careful attention to how elements move within the frame. Sometimes, AI might generate movement that feels unnatural, such as trees swaying in a way that defies physics or animals moving with strange, robotic patterns.

To correct these issues, try breaking your scene into smaller, more manageable segments. You can also use keyframe control to guide the AI toward more fluid and organic motion paths. If a specific element continues to glitch, re-prompting with more descriptive movement constraints often yields a much better result.
